Description of problem: Not sure it's a bug, maybe it's legitimate. But it's the only such package in F19, all other packages provide some description in .spec file. F17 and F18 were clean, too. It was breaking my XML metadata parser, due to a bug in Python bingings (empty strings are sometimes returned as None). I've fixed this, but someone might take a look at this, too.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): How reproducible: $ grep -B1 '<description><' *.xml fedora-19-x86_64.xml- <summary>util module for Jetty</summary> fedora-19-x86_64.xml: <description></description> -- updates-testing-19-x86_64.xml- <summary>util module for Jetty</summary> updates-testing-19-x86_64.xml: <description></description>
